About Assa
Assa, a rare gem with Arabic roots, brings to mind the serene beauty of the myrtle tree. This gentle, earthy name feels both ancient and refreshingly contemporary, perfect for parents seeking a quietly exotic choice that transcends typical trends. Its unisex appeal, coupled with its soft sound (AH-sah), makes it a distinctive option for a child whose spirit you envision as both grounded and delicately unique. Unlike many nature-inspired names, Assa carries a subtle cultural depth, hinting at a connection to Islamic traditions without being overtly religious.
